Advanced Mediation Solutions (AMS) provides divorce mediation services, catering particularly to couples navigating high-net-worth divorces or dealing with complex financial arrangements. Our professional mediators provide a confidential and respectful environment to facilitate cooperative resolution.

AMS has helped numerous couples successfully navigate high-asset divorces that require intricate knowledge of complex financial matters. Among the areas that couples in situations like these need to address include:

  • Assessing high-value and diversified assets
  • Valuing family-owned businesses and franchises
  • Understanding real estate holdings, stock options, and trusts
  • Managing international investments
  • Evaluating tax implications of asset division

Divorce Mediation for Business Owners

For couples who own businesses or have complicated financials, divorce mediation can be an ideal avenue for resolution. The process allows us to handle complex issues in a cost-effective, confidential, and time-efficient manner.
